From: Prostate cancer risk prediction based on clinical factors and prostate-specific antigen
Risk factor | HR | [95% CI] | p-value | |
---|---|---|---|---|
(Age-40) | 1.126 | [1.102,1.150] | < 0.001 | |
Smoking status | ||||
Non-smoker | 1 | - | - | |
Former smoker | 1.147 | [0.691,1.901] | 0.596 | |
Current smoker | 1.143 | [0.652,2.00] | 0.642 | |
Alcohol consumption (g/day) | ||||
< 20 | 1 | - | - | |
≥ 20 | 1.158 | [0.821,1.631] | 0.403 | |
The presence of hypercholesterolemia (mg/dl) | ||||
total cholesterol < 200 | 1 | - | - | |
≥ 200 or on medication for hyperlipidemia | 1.802 | [1.257,2.585] | 0.001 | |
Family history of PCa | ||||
No | 1 | - | - | |
Yes | 1.648 | [0.944, 2.878] | 0.079 | |
PSA (ng/mL) | 1.774 | [1.673, 1.881] | < 0.001 |
